## Further reading

The Larkfield password reset flow was rebuilt in Q3. Key changes: reset links now expire in 15 minutes (was 24 hours), one active link per account, and locked accounts must clear the Vantor identity check before a reset is issued. Support impact: "link expired" tickets are expected and usually not a bug; resend rather than escalate. Escalate only if a user reports a reset email for an account they don't own. Full flow diagrams, ticket macros, and edge cases are on the internal page here.

operations page: https://confluence.lumicsys.internal/projects/display/projects/display

Digest batching in Postwren now groups by recipient timezone, not ingestion order. Default batch window widened from 15m to 1h; the old cron-style fixed slot is gone. Retry cap dropped to 3. Anyone restoring pre-2.8 behavior must set overrides explicitly — nothing is inferred from old config files anymore. Migrations run automatically on first boot, but double-check queues drain before upgrading. Note for maintainers: the 1h window was chosen after the Delverton load incident. New defaults are these configuration values.

config for kahag-tafop:
WENWYN_PIN=7412
WENWYN_TENANT=fenion
WENWYN_METRICS_HOST=metrics.wenwyn.zemvarnet.local
WENWYN_SEAL=seal_cafee3b9
WENWYN_STANDBY_TEAM=praox

## Step 6 — Zero-Downtime Schema Migration (Harrowfield)

Run the expand migration first; never drop columns in the same release. Old and new app versions must both work mid-rollout. If support sees write errors, pause the contract phase — don't roll back. Contract migrations ship in the following release, signed with the deploy key below.

signing key of bajop-hahag = bky13_yLSJStjSXhzxg

## Tuning

The receipt mailer (Almsgate) batches donation receipts and sends through the Thornquay relay. On-call: if the queue backs up, resist the urge to crank batch size — the relay rate-limits per connection, and bigger batches just mean bigger retries. Scale worker count first, then shorten the flush interval. Dedupe window must stay longer than the retry horizon or donors get duplicate receipts, which generates tickets. All knobs live in one place and are read at worker start. Current production values follow.

tuning table, kajop-yafof:
QUOTAS = {
    "wenath": 10,
    "ulaael": 5,
}